US – National Sales Manager (Hearth/Grills)

The National Sales Manager provides strategic leadership for all U.S. sales activities, ensuring the achievement of revenue, profitability, and market growth objectives. This role is responsible for directing regional sales managers and their teams, aligning sales strategies with organizational goals, and building sustainable customer and dealer relationships nationwide. By combining financial discipline with innovative sales practices, the National Sales Manager drives long‑term growth and positions the company as a leader in the specialty retail environ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Execute upon the annual sales strategy to drive growth and profitability.
  • Establish and monitor KPIs across all regions, ensuring accountability and alignment with corporate objectives.
  • Lead, coach, and develop their sales teams, ensuring succession planning and career development.
  • Collaborate with marketing, product, finance, and operations to align sales initiatives with organizational goals.
  • Oversight into financial performance of the sales function, including forecasting, pricing integrity, and achievement to budget.
  • Analyze sales data to identify growth opportunities and risks.
  • Build and maintain executive‑level relationships with key customers, dealers, and distributors nationwide.
  • Drive accountability through sales enablement tools (ie: Power BI) to improve pipeline visibility and team productivity.
  • Manage strategic relationships to optimize outcomes for both company and customers.
  • Represent the company at national trade shows, industry conferences, and customer events.
  • Promote a culture of compliance, ethics, and continuous improvement across the sales organization.
  • Travel required (up to 50%–75%) including customer visits, training support, trade shows, participating in workshops and industry functions.
  • Maintain professional and technical knowledge by attending educational workshops, reviewing professional publications, and professional associations.
  • Assist in the recruitment process to build and train an efficient and dedicated sales team.
Education & Experience
  • Bachelor’s degree required; MBA preferred.
  • Minimum of 7–10 years of progressive sales experience, with at least 5 years in multi‑regional or national leadership roles.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office, CRM systems, and social media applications.
  • Proven ability to lead sales organizations, grow market share, and manage national accounts in a specialty retail or consumer durable products environment.
